Although cranial repair can be considered as a cosmetic surgery, the main purpose is to return patients with cranial defects due to trauma or other conditions to a normal life. This procedure is not recommended for those who have a good skull shape. The cranial repair surgery, such as bone cement has long been eliminated, using the more superior performance of titanium mesh and polyether ether ketone material for repair. Titanium mesh material, or titanium alloy material. It is one of the materials that are currently being used more frequently. It has the advantage of being inexpensive and cost-effective. Non-corrosive and strong. It can be forged and the cosmetic effect is better compared to bone cement and so on. But at the same time, there are certain risks, first of all, the problem of its metal material causes it to have higher thermal conductivity and poor thermal insulation, which may cause sensitivity to hot and cold reactions, and also the surgery of skull repair with titanium mesh is an overlay surgery, which is more irritating to the scalp. It is also less histocompatible and less resistant to compression, so it results in it not being strong enough and easily deformed by force. There are also metallic artifacts that may interfere with medical examinations, such as CT resonance, causing diagnostic interference. Polyetheretherketone material, also known as peek material. It is the most advanced material for treating skull defects. It is also one of the most suitable materials to be selected for skull repair surgery. Polyetheretherketone is a polymer material comparable to the body’s own cranial bone. It is more biocompatible and. It is strong but very elastic and tough, more resistant to impact and better protection. Unlike titanium mesh surgery, skull repair surgery with polyetheretheretherketone is an embedded surgery and more comfortable. Moreover, compared with titanium mesh material polyetheretherketone material basically does not conduct heat and has strong insulation properties. It avoids the sensitivity to hot and cold reactions caused by cranial repair surgery with titanium mesh. There is also no postoperative infection and no rejection. Rays can be transmitted without forming artifacts. A more important point is that polyetheretherketone is a material that can be plasticized in three dimensions and can be customized for three-dimensional reconstruction according to the different needs of the patient. Based on the patient’s brain CT data, the design is made according to the 3D printing technology to produce a cranial bone that matches the bone window perfectly after the repair and is basically indistinguishable from the own cranial bone.
